This boulevard was the epicenter for theater openings, new programs it had Hollywood-style prestige. The LA Conservancy presents which takes you inside some of these spectacular old palaces. After you explore Broadway St., you can.
Venture inside and be amazed by the stunning architecture. Constructed in 1893, it is the first standing industrial structure in Los Angeles. The Bradbury Building has been featured in several Hollywood motion pictures; you could recognize the structure if you have seen the movie Blade Runner. Access to the building is restricted to the ground floor.
The oldest market in midtown Los Angeles, it opened in 1917. The market now operates as a culinary destination for food enthusiasts, featuring varied cuisines that highlight the region's diverse cultural background.

Great news, admission to the Getty Center is complimentary, you only need to purchase car park which is currently $25. After The Getty Facility go to for their fantastic hickory burger and a slice of pie. The Apple Pan has been operating from the 40s and still looks specifically the way it did.
Checking out Griffith Observatory stands as one of the most fun things to do in LA. The tale of Griffith Observatory and Park is a touching one, of a Welsh immigrant who bequeathed over 3,000 acres of land to the City of Los Angeles for public use. Mr. Griffith stated that the land was for use by the common people.

Currently it is among the most sought-after hiking destinations in the greater Los Angeles region and the observatory is the most visited public observatory in the world. In addition to these reasons, I would certainly rank the observatory as a top destination for vistas over the city of Los Angeles and well worth the time.
Regrettably it rained lightly so we really did not get any sunset photos. However we did get to see the city sparkling like the luminaries overhead. Griffith Park includes hundreds of miles of trails for hiking, biking, and horseback riding.
